SEA LIFE Aquarium, LEGOLAND Discovery Center offer free August admission for teachers at American Dream

EAST RUTHERFORD, N.J. (Bergen County) — SEA LIFE Aquarium and LEGOLAND® Discovery Center New Jersey at American Dream are celebrating educators with free admission throughout August, along with 30% off admission for up to six family members or friends.

The special offer, available Aug. 1–31, invites teachers to enjoy a day of summer break adventure, from building creations among millions of LEGO® bricks to exploring thousands of sea creatures. Guests can also take part in creative workshops taught by Master Model Builders and view a LEGO replica of the New Jersey and New York City skyline in MINILAND.

At SEA LIFE Aquarium, educators can expand their ocean knowledge by coming face-to-fin with sharks and stingrays, touching real sea creatures, and exploring themed exhibits.

To redeem the free ticket, teachers must purchase a ticket, either in-person or online, for one of the attractions. At LEGOLAND Discovery Center, adults 18 and older must be accompanied by a child aged 17 or under to visit.

The promotion is valid only at SEA LIFE Aquarium and LEGOLAND Discovery Center New Jersey and runs through Aug. 31.
